Establish Your Budget

Establishing a budget is an essential action in the apartment hunting process. This monetary structure allows potential renters to successfully narrow their alternatives and stay clear of overspending. Renters ought to first examine their regular monthly earnings, ensuring that real estate prices do not go beyond 30% of their incomes. Additionally, it is essential to represent related expenditures such as energies, web, and upkeep costs, which can substantially influence general affordability.To develop a reasonable budget plan, people are motivated to examine their current economic commitments, including lendings and savings goals. This evaluation will certainly aid clarify what they can sensibly allocate toward rent. Prospective tenants ought to consider potential rental fee increases and the schedule of rental insurance. By establishing a clear budget plan, apartment seekers can make informed decisions, ultimately causing a much more enjoyable rental experience. Cautious financial planning is the foundation of effective house hunting.

Understand Lease Conditions



Prior to authorizing a lease, it is vital for tenants to carefully analyze the conditions detailed in the agreement. Recognizing the lease period is crucial, as it defines the rental duration and any fines for early discontinuation. Occupants must likewise keep in mind the settlement routine, consisting of due dates and accepted payment methods. Additionally, the lease might include clauses regarding protection down payments, maintenance obligations, and animal policies, which can significantly influence living arrangements.Renters must know any kind of rules relating to building adjustments or subleasing, as these can limit individual freedom. On top of that, it is essential to review revival choices and rent rise terms, guaranteeing clearness on future financial responsibilities. Finally, comprehending the expulsion procedure and problems under which it might take place can protect occupants from unanticipated circumstances. An extensive testimonial of lease terms makes it possible for tenants to make informed decisions and aids avoid misconceptions in the future.
